Overview

Why were sinners so attracted to Jesus yet repelled by the religious? It had everything to do with the heart of Jesus. They sensed that Jesus was for them--not against them. When broken, sinful people feel repelled by Christians, we must assess whether our hearts reveal the heart of God or reflect the heart of the Pharisees. Through this engaging study of Jesus’s encounters with imperfect people, combined with real-life stories of ordinary people having Christlike impact, readers will learn how to show unshockable love toward those around them.

John Burke

John Burke is the New York Times bestselling author of Imagine Heaven and Imagine the God of Heaven, as well as No Perfect People Allowed and Soul Revolution. He and his wife, Kathy, are founders of Gateway Church in Austin, Texas. Since 1998, Gateway has grown to over 4,500 members, made up mostly of unchurched people who began actively following Christ at Gateway. John is also the president of Emerging Leadership Initiative (ELI), a non-profit organization, working to help church planting pastors and ordinary Christians “raise the church out of the culture.” Burke has researched more than 1,500 cases of near-death experiences and how they correlate with the Bible. As an international speaker and leading expert, John has addressed over one million people in 30 countries on topics of leadership, spiritual growth, and the exhilarating life to come. The Imagine Heaven Podcast with John Burke currently reaches over 80 countries.
